    The Cox Bay Lookout is a quick 1.0 km out-and-back hiking route near Tofino that will allow you to climb up to a vantage point with a commanding view overlooking the entire bay. This trail is no walk in the park as you will have to scramble exposed rocks and roots to reach the lookout; however, the short adventure and incredible views are worth the trouble as you will have the best sightline in the entire area. You’ll need some basic route-finding skills to locate the trailhead.

    Route Description for Cox Bay Lookout

    The Cox Bay Lookout is a short climb to one of the best viewpoints in the entire Tofino area. Although the route is fairly short at 1.0 km, it is also steep and requires some minor scrambling to cross the root-covered terrain that is almost constantly blanketed in mud. Bring hiking footwear to better traverse this technical trail. Additionally, make sure to time this hike for low tide for the most likely chance of finding the slightly hidden trailhead.

    Setting out from the parking lot next to the Surf Grove Campground, hikers will need to make their way down to Cox Bay Beach to find the trailhead. Head west down Sakurai Lane and follow it all the way down to the beach. Once there, follow the shoreline to the southwest until the beach turns into a forested area. From here, you will need to use some amateur route-finding skills to search for the trail leading uphill through the trees.

    Once you locate the trail, chart a course for the highest part of the hill and begin your climb up the rocky, root-covered terrain. After working your way uphill, you will eventually come to a small clearing among the trees, where you can sit and admire the beautifully scenic coastal landscape. Far in the distance to the north, you will be able to spot the islands of Clayoquot Sound and, to the west, the vast expanse of the Pacific Ocean. After taking in the views, carefully climb back down the hill to return to Cox Bay Beach.

    Getting to the Cox Bay Lookout Trailhead

    To access the parking area for the Cox Bay Lookout from Tofino, drive southeast on BC-4 for 7.0 km and make a right onto Maltby Road. After 180 m, turn left to enter the parking area.
